Govt committed for socio-economic uplift of downtrodden: Dy CM
Srinagar, October 7,(Scoop News)-The Deputy Chief Minister, Dr Nirmal Singh has said that the Government is committed for socio-economic development of every section of the society especially the down-trodden and weaker ones and in this regard several welfare schemes have been launched for effective implementation.
The Deputy Chief Minister was interacting with a deputation of Gaddi-Sappi led by MLA Bani, Jeevan Lal, State President Gaddi-Sappi Pravin Jarid and other members.
The deputation projected several demands which include inclusion of a member from the community in the State Advisory Board for Schedule Tribes both at district and State level, providing scholarships to the members of the community as is being done in respect of Gujjars and Bakerwals, exclusion of different sub categories in the ST category thereby bringing a uniformity in the categories, construction of residential hostels for the members of the community on the pattern of Gujjar and Bakerwals and also brining the Koli Caste of the category in the Schedule Tribe nomenclature.
The Deputy Chief Minister assured the deputations that the demands projected by them would be looked into and redressed properly by taking up with the concerned departments.
